Ethnic Distribution of Sayler

According to the US Census, the Sayler surname is distributed across the following ethnic groups. This data reflects self-reported ethnicity among 2,754 Americans with the Sayler last name.

White 94.95%
Black 0.69%
Hispanic 2.36%
Asian/PI 0.58%
Native American 0.51%
Two+ Races 0.91%
